A lighter west wind eased further during the day. Dry with sunny periods.

South shore (Malcolm)
This is the second summer Mediterranean gull, read in the light of yesterday's
setting sun. Ringed as a nestling at Pays de la Loire; France (Atlantic coast) 25/06/22.
Its first sighting was here in July last year. It was then seen at Montijo beach; Spain in
January this year, before moving to Pannel Valley Nature Reserve Sussex in March
and April. It has been recorded on 2nd and 3rd July at Conder Pool. It wasn't seen
here today, perhaps it headed back to the Conder.

Mediterranean gulls today c20. Most resting or feeding on the outflows. These are some feeding off the end of No.2 outflow this morning with 3 Black-Headed gulls (not a telephoto lens, I had a walk out there).

There were 15 Meds resting on the rocks around No.1 outflow, there are 
at lest 8 in this shot. No gulls were feeding on the beach, and hardly any
Sandmason worm tubes were visible

The first summer Kittiwake is still around 

Curlew c250 flew to the north side. There are 135 in this flock.
